Why Choose a Career as a Home Health Aide in Lewiston, ME?
Generally a home health aide (HHA) delivers caregiving assistance that allow patients to remain in their home as opposed to being looked after in a healthcare facility. HHA’s provide basic caregiving services such as monitoring a patients’ medication schedule and vital signs, cooking meals, personal hygiene, light housekeeping, and companionship. Six reasons why this occupation may be ideal for you.
Job Growth
As Americans get older, it is predicted that increasingly more elderly are going to choose to remain in their own homes as long as possible. This is increasing demand for caregivers to provide services in residential settings, assisted living environments, and adult day care programs. The U.S. Department of Labor’s Bureau of Labor Statistics rates the job outlook for home health aides as “excellent.” The fact is, it’s the second-fastest growing vocation in the U.S. (following that of registered nurses). Careerinfonet.org predicts job availibility for Home Health Aides will increase by 69% which is over 700,000 more jobs dueing the 10 year period 2010 to 2020.
Variable Schedule
Home health aides perform duties that are needed on various schedules. Which means you are frequently permitted the option for a flexible or non-traditional job schedule. For example, you might visit a client at their home daily, weekly, or on any other schedule. You can also opt to work overnight shifts for patients who require over-night monitoring. Home health aides in Lewiston, ME can potentially work part-time or full-time. This can be very helpful if you have been looking for a job that will allow you to accommodate child care duties, continuing education, or if you have other obligations.
Employer Variety
Being a home health aide means you have different employment paths to choose from depending on your work preferences. HHAs are employed by home health care organizations, adult day care programs, non-profit organizations, assisted living facilities, and private parties (families). You’ll receive a different degree of benefits, support, and work environment based on the kind of employer. Some caregivers choose to be self-employed and do private-duty jobs in order to have more control over their schedule and patients.
Entry Career to Other Healthcare Careers
If you are thinking about a healthcare career, training to be a home health aide is an excellent entry point. This enables you to obtain working experience in the field, and even to keep working, as you pursue becoming a CNA, LPN, registered nurse, or another profession in the medical field.
